Position Description
We are seeking master’s students from diverse background and majors to join our research team.
Successful candidates will work on projects related to musical sound synthesis, instrument emulation, instrument design, and other related topics in the field of music and culture technology.
Students will have opportunities to publish in international journals or top conferences, collaborate with interdisciplinary researchers, and develop advanced computational and experimental skills.

Funding and Benefits
- Funded with monthly stipend plus incentive
- Personal office space and access to lab resources and facilities.
- Most graduate students can live in on-campus housing if they wish. Separate apartments are provided for married students.
